    Quote Originally Posted by Basenjiboy View Post
    Todd McLay has been an NZDA member for ages.
    Speaking to the Rotorua Daily Post, McClay said he was “very pleased” to be taking on the new portfolio in addition to tourism and trade.

    “There are one million recreational fishers in New Zealand [and] 250,000 people who actively hunt, and many of them will feel they’ve never had a voice around the Cabinet table.

    “It’s an opportunity now to make sure that the things that are important to them are not only heard [but] can be delivered in a future National government.”
